2016-03-30 5 views
1

をdiv.loadときjQueryと他のjs SRCが定義されていません:見つかりません<strong>jQueryの負荷</strong>でページをロードする際の使用が

<head> 
    <script src="/assets/plugins/jQuery/jQuery-2.1.4.min.js"></script> 
    <script src="/assets/plugins/jquery-print/jquery.print.js" ></script> 
    \\others js src 
</head> 

$("#myDiv").load("page.php",{foo: bar}); 

ヘッドはインデックスに含まこの部門のコンテンツはpage.php

<div id="myDiv"> 
    \\if i call $("#otherDiv").print() 
</div> 

の.print()関数が存在していない、このdiv要素のビューは、ヘッドインデックスに含まれると、そのはすでに、インデックスヘッド

に任意のアイデアが含まれていますか?

+0

に存在する場合.print()を呼び出すために​​コールバック関数を使用してみてくださいjQueryの別のバージョンがありますページに含めるページ –

+0

追加スクリプトに含まれています。 phpまたはcreate関数を実行してインデックスをロードした後に実行する –

+0

私のインクルードには1つのjQueryバージョンしかありません - > Arun –

答えて

0

\私は$( "#otherDiv")を呼び出した場合。プリント().print()が呼び出されたときに

document#otherDiv存在しますか? jQuery()は、documentに要素が見つからない場合でもオブジェクトを返します。受け取ったエラーメッセージは、.print()は、DOMに存在しない要素の機能ではない可能性がありますか?

​​が正常に#otherDivから#myDivhtmlを設定している場合、要素はdocument

$("#myDiv").load("page.php", {foo: bar}, function() { 
    $("#otherDiv").print(); 
}); 
+1

Sucessの問題を解決しました。今ではその概念を理解しています。 –

+0

今私はそのコンセプトを理解しています。 Tksの男:) –

関連する問題